What is the main idea of a story?

Back

The main idea is the central point or message that the author wants to convey through the narrative.

What does it mean to summarize a passage?

Back

To summarize a passage means to provide a brief statement that captures the essential points or main ideas of the text.

What is a theme in literature?

Back

A theme is a universal idea, lesson, or message that is explored throughout a literary work.

How can a character's actions support a theme?

Back

A character's actions can illustrate or reinforce the theme by demonstrating the consequences of those actions in relation to the theme.

What is inference in reading comprehension?

Back

Inference is the process of drawing logical conclusions based on evidence and reasoning rather than from explicit statements in the text.

What is character development?

Back

Character development refers to the process by which a character undergoes change or growth throughout a story.
